Job Description
What is the opportunity?
The Next Best Action (NBA) Data Engineering team is seeking a passionate and seasoned data engineer to design, implement and support large-scale data processing automated solutions. We are looking for a strategic thinker, and passionate complex problem solver who excels in a highly demanding fast-paced environment. You will collaborate with various technology and business partners to solve complex problems, design, and develop automated data solutions to efficiently deliver timely data-driven personalized Next Best Actions to our clients.
This role requires strong interpersonal, problem-solving skills as well as a demonstrated sense of urgency to respond to changing priorities. This is a highly technical role requiring hands-on experience with large scale data pipelines, process design, and programming (eg. python, unix scripts, Spark, SQL). You can work from high level concepts and provide guidance to working teams for efficient implementation.
What will you do?
- Design and build efficient and scalable ETL/ELT data pipelines with automated data quality controls to detect errors and anomalies
- Work in agile team of data engineers, developers and business stakeholders
- Collaborate and be platform subject matter expert with data scientists, process engineers, and business stakeholders on requirements gathering
- Develop efficient scripts and programs for converting various types of data into usable formats.
- Supporting project team to scale, monitor and operate data platforms for very high availability and performance.
What do you need to succeed?
Must-have:
- 4+ years Python, Apache Spark, Airflow, Hadoop, large scale databases and data processing, Unix scripting, SQL, RDBMS
- Experience with designing and developing large-scale data pipelines, working with Airflow, Helios, Github
- Education in software engineering, computer science, related background
- Strong data analysis and understanding of statistical methodology
- Strong interpersonal, relationship building, and influencing skills
- Passion for learning new technologies, ability to collaborate with partners
Nice to have:
- Experience in cloud technologies (AWS, Azure, GCP)
- Knowledge of machine learning and AI fundamentals
- Experience in CI/CD development environment
- Test and learn methodology
What’s in it for you?
We thrive on the challenge to be our best, progressive thinking to keep growing, and working together to deliver trusted advice to help our clients thrive and communities prosper. We care about each other, reaching our potential, making a difference to our communities, and achieving success that is mutual.
- Ability to make a difference and lasting impact
- Work in a dynamic, collaborative, progressive, and high-performing team
- Opportunities to do challenging work
#LI-Post
#LI-PK
#TECHPJ
Job SkillsApache Airflow, Apache Airflow, Apache Hadoop, Apache Spark, Cloud Technology, Critical Thinking, Data Administration, Data Analysis, Database Structures, Data Engineering, Data Modeling, Data Movement, Data Pipelines, Data Processing, Data Solutions, Design, Detail-Oriented, Emerging Technologies, Group Problem Solving, Information Capture, Large Scale Data Processing, Learning New Technologies, Problem Solving, Python (Programming Language), Scala (Programming Language) {+ 2 more}
Additional Job DetailsAddress: RBC WATERPARK PLACE, 88 QUEENS QUAY W: TORONTO
City: Toronto
Country: Canada
Work hours/week: 37.5
Employment Type: Full time
Platform: PERSONAL & COMMERCIAL BANKING
Job Type: Regular
Pay Type: Salaried
Posted Date:
Final date to receive applications:
Note: Applications will be accepted until 11:59 PM on the day prior to the Final date to receive applications date above
Inclusion and Equal Opportunity Employment
At RBC, we believe an inclusive workplace that has diverse perspectives is core to our continued growth as one of the largest and most successful banks in the world. Maintaining a workplace where our employees feel supported to perform at their best, effectively collaborate, drive innovation, and grow professionally helps to bring our Purpose to life and create value for our clients and communities.
RBC strives to deliver this through policies and programs intended to foster a workplace based on respect, belonging and opportunity for all.
Join our Talent Community
Stay in-the-know about great career opportunities n up and get customized info on our latest jobs, career tips and Recruitment events that matter to you.
Expand your limits and create a new future together d out how we use our passion and drive to enhance the well-being of our clients and communities at
RBC is presently inviting candidates to apply for this existing vacancy. Applying to this posting allows you to express your interest in this current career opportunity lified applicants may be contacted to review their resume in more detail.
#J-18808-LjbffrTo Search, View & Apply for jobs on this site that accept applications from your location or country, tap here to make a Search: